SACRAMENTO – A second component of the Senate’s funding package to combat California’s shortage of affordable housing was approved on a two-thirds majority vote today and sent to the Assembly.
“The approval last month of my bill, SB 3, a $3 billion bond proposal to generate more affordable housing units, combined with the today’s passage of SB 2 (Atkins) now forms the most viable package in the Legislature to solve the affordable housing crisis,’’ said Beall, chairman of the Transportation and Housing Committee.
